The students from Chesapeake Math & Information Technology Elementary
School in Prince​ George’s County decided to research hot peppers. We examined
and discovered that hot peppers can fight bacteria. The purpose of this mission is
to find alternative food sources for astronauts. If they can germinate hot peppers,
this could be used to help fight bacteria. This will help to keep astronauts healthy.
We hope hot pepper seeds will germinate in a microgravity environment. This
could be a new food source for astronauts
.

The materials needed for Mission 8 ISS experiment include:
1 type 3 FME mini lab
5 ml of water
10 Hot Purira pepper seeds
5ml of Miracle grow plant food concentrate
5ml of 10% Neutral buffered formalin
Materials
Procedures:
For this experiment we gathered all the needed materials for both experiments. We
prepared two type 3 FME mini labs by measuring the exact amounts of liquids, and by
counting out the hot pepper seeds. The mini labs were given five milliliters of distilled
water mixed with 1 mL of Miracle Grow plant food. We wrapped 10 hot pepper seeds
in a piece of organic cotton ball. The last part of the FME 3 mini lab has the 10%
neutral buffered formalin. The type 3 FME mini lab clamps were clamped and color
coded. They will be unclamped (one on Earth and one in space) on day U-14 and
shaken gently for 5 seconds.  Clamp B will be unclamped and shaken gently for 10
seconds. The mini lab will need to be shaken gently. No other interaction will be
required after unclamping. When the type 3 FME mini lab returns from space we will
compare those seed with the ones we germinated on Earth.
